Slashdot Audio Download: Linux Kernel to be on Radio News for nerds, stuff that matters [ ] Sections Help Stories About Services Slashdot Log In [ ] Related Links Audio Download: Linux Kernel to be on Radio Posted by on Sun Feb 03, 2002 07:27 AM from the at-every-mistake-they-have-to-drink dept. cyber_rigger writes: The Linux Kernel is to have a (spoken) reading on Radio Free Linux and some other regular radio station throughout the world. I guess this makes Linux offically 'free as in speech.' 'The Linux kernel contains 4, 141, 432 lines of code. Reading the entire kernel will take an estimated 14253.43 hours, or 593.89 days. Free Radio Linux begins transmission on February 3, 2002, the fourth anniversary of the term Open Source.' If only the mysterious would open their source as well.
